Rodney Celvin Akwensivie (/ˈrɒdnɪ/; born 25 November 1996) is a Malaysian professional footballer who plays as a centre-back for Malaysia Super League club Kuching City.

International career

Malaysia U23

In March 2016, Akwensivie received his first call-up to the Malaysia U23s for the centralised training camp as a preparation for friendly match against Philippines U23s and Nepal U23s.[2] Rodney was named in the 20-man Malaysia Squad for the 2018 Asian Games.[3] On 20 August 2018, he made his international debut for Malaysia U23s against Bahrain. In that match, he came on as a substitute, and Malaysia loss 2–3.

Personal life

Akwensivie was born in Serian, Sarawak to a Bidayuh mother and a Ghanaian-Malaysian father.[4] He also has a brother, Abbel who also plays for Sarawak.[5][6]
